Output 6ad85201c7fbcba3153fedfa842b7412bc027824a7db2497c8c836479b3c949f:4

value
110543864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f409b35ad78be93ed3b5c5dfa71e06ebf44ce83 OP_EQUAL
address
3K8GP79zK29oqTSKTKsxQHK6vK8qUaRZuT
transaction
6ad85201c7fbcba3153fedfa842b7412bc027824a7db2497c8c836479b3c949f
confirmations
342676
spent
true